Orange Best Spiders In Overtime Thriller

Bryant

A career-high 31-point outing delivered by senior guard Joseph Girard III led Syracuse (3-1) to a 74-71 overtime victory against Richmond (2-3) at the Empire Classic in Brooklyn, N.Y. 
 
Three additional Orange performers finished the night in double-figures – freshman guard Judah Mintz logged 16, while freshman forward Chris Bell (11) and senior center Jesse Edwards (10) each topped a 10 points. 
 
WHEN THE GAME WAS DECIDED
The freshman duo of Bell and Mintz put the Orange ahead by making back-to-back jumpers in overtime. The victory was secured further with two buckets at the charity-stripe delivered by Girard. The Spiders punched in a three-pointer at the buzzer but the Orange walked away with a three-point overtime win.
 
GAME OF RUNS
The Orange got rolling early by utilizing a 12-0 run. Chris Bell nailed his first three-pointer of the night, Girard  added five points with a 3-pointer and a pair of layups, while Mintz contributed a layup. With 15:05 left in the first frame, SU led 14-2. 
 
The Spiders took off on a spurt of their own, using a 13-4 stretch to make it a 20-18 game with 8:47 left to go. Dj Bailey contributed five points, Jason Roche and Tyler Burton added three each, and Isaiah Bigelow locked in a pair to bring Richmond up to speed.
 
In a closely contested first-half, the matchup was tied three times. Syracuse entered the break with a slight 34-29 edge over Richmond.
